Pragmatic Recommendations For Children With Hearing Loss

Pragmatic language is among the most challenging skills for children who have hearing loss to master. There are some checklists and tests that can be used to assess pragmatic speech development.

The Language Use Inventory, for example, is a validated and standardized checklist that families use with students aged 18-47 months.

6. Be Polite

Even if you don't agree with someone, politeness means showing respect for people's feelings and needs. This could be a range of small things like opening the door open for someone or sending them a personal thank you note following the meeting or turning off notifications on your phone during a lunch at work.

Politeness is one of the most important skills to develop as it can aid in building stronger relationships and avoid conflict and miscommunications, and navigate social situations with confidence. If you or a child struggle with effective communication, talk to your speech-language pathologist or find a qualified social-emotional learning specialist. They can offer strategies and tools to improve your pragmatic language. Also, you can seek feedback from family and friends to identify areas of improvement. Lastly, try using a mobile application or technology-based tool that provides social scenarios and role-playing games to practice.

7. Listen to Others

Listening is a crucial ability, since it helps avoid miscommunication and misunderstandings. But, listening is an intricate ability that requires a lot of practice and patience. You should focus on what the other person is saying and try to block out any distractions. You should also be aware of body language, such as crossed hands or a monotone voice tone that could convey different meanings.

Asking questions is another way to become a better listener. This shows you are interested in what the other person has to say and want to learn more about their point of view. By phrasing what they say, it will help you to be sure you understand the meaning behind their words. This is also referred to as active listening. Find opportunities to be active in your daily life.
